Barcelona β Ibiza
Port of Barcelona (Moll de Sant Bertran) to Port dβEivissa
Connects the Catalan capital with the White Isle of Ibiza. Allows travelers to transport their own vehicles, motorhomes, and equipment to Ibiza with zero airport luggage restrictions.
